Factors to Consider When Choosing a Therapist in Somerset

Finding the right therapist in Somerset, NJ starts with getting clear on what you're looking for. Consider whether you want support for a specific concern — such as an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, or stress — or broader mental health care. Providers on Headway include licensed therapists (LCSWs, LPCs, LMFTs, psychologists) and psychiatrists, each with different areas of training. Reading a provider's bio can help you understand their approach and decide if they're a good match.

Somerset County has a wide range of mental health providers, but narrowing your options can still feel overwhelming. Think about what matters most to you — whether that's a provider who offers virtual sessions, specializes in a particular therapy style like CBT or DBT, or is located near your neighborhood. A free phone consultation can also help you get a sense of a provider's style before you commit to a full session.
